Roasted Peppers and Herbed Ricotta

Ingredients

Preparation

  1. Stir together 1 cup ricotta cheese, 1/2 teaspoon coarse salt, and 2 tablespoons each extra-virgin olive oil and chopped fresh oregano; season with freshly ground pepper. Spread the ricotta on 8 slices classic bruschetta. Cut 1 roasted red bell pepper into 8 strips. Place 1 strip on each slice. Drizzle with olive oil.
